Domestic violence suspect in custody after 9-hour Harbor City standoff

A person is in custody after a nine-hour standoff with police in Harbor City Tuesday. 

Officers were sent out to the 26200 block of President Avenue around 9 a.m., after a 911 caller reported a domestic violence incident. When officers got there, they learned that a man inside may have had a gun, according to the Los Angeles Police Department.

Police called a SWAT team, and established a perimeter around the area.

Around 6 p.m., about nine hours later, the suspect surrendered and officers arrested him. 

No other details were immediately available.
